If someone hacked your e-mail, a database, found your SSN off of some old document, stole your mail, or was digging through your garbage it is highly unlikely they would also have your ID to copy. Not guaranteed proof that you are really you, but it is more reliable than just a phone call. If it was the first attempt at ID theft, then yes - you would have spotless credit. You would continue for probably 60-90 days even if they opened 10 accounts as it would take that long for them to report and go delinquent.
